概括
神经外科的延迟,特别是在麻醉诱导完成和第一次切口之间,显著影响患者的安全和手术室的效率. 实施顺序检查清单可以简化这些流程,减少变化,并改善患者的治疗结果.

背景情况:
- 神经外科手术需要在最初的切口之前进行广泛的准备和手术室设置.
- 神经外科延迟被定义为从麻醉诱导开始到外科医生第一次切口的时间.
研究的目的:
- 识别和分析神经外科手术过程中的延迟.
- 研究减少神经外科手术延迟和改善患者护理的方法.
主要方法:
- 对30个随机神经外科手术程序的观察.
- 在程序期间,在4个特定时间间隔收集数据.
主要成果:
- 确定的主要瓶是从麻醉诱导完成到外科医生第一次切割的间隔,平均为33分钟.
- 这种延迟比其他间隔的时间增加了50%,突显了它的意义.
- 减少这种特定的延迟可以改善患者的护理,满意度和运营流程.
结论:
- 顺序的检查清单可以通过管理阶段变化来有效地减少操作神经外科的延迟.
- 一种新的模块化检查列表方法将错误和阶段之间的变化最小化.
- 实施这些策略可以减少患者的总麻醉时间.

Local Anesthetics: Clinical Application as Spinal Anesthesia
583
Spinal anesthetics are given during lower abdomen and limb surgeries to block sensory and motor neurons. They are administered in the mid to low lumbar regions, primarily acting on the cauda equina's nerve roots. The blockade level depends on the local anesthetic (LA) concentration. Usually, low LA concentrations are sufficient to block sensory fibers, while only high LA concentrations block motor fibers.
